O R D E R

% 18.05.2016 1.

This public interest petition has been filed seeking a direction to the respondents 1 to 3/South Delhi Municipal Corporation (SDMC) to take action for demolition of the alleged unauthorized constructions in South Delhi area.

2.

Sh.Ajay Arora, the learned Standing Counsel for SDMC has at the outset brought to our notice that the petitioner had earlier filed W.P.(C) No.2708/2014 with the same prayer and that the said petition was disposed of by a Division Bench of this Court recording the statement on behalf of

SDMC that action would be taken if the offending constructions are found to be without a sanction and liable to be demolished. 3.

While stating on instructions that the necessary steps are being taken by SDMC in terms of the assurance given to this Court in the said writ petition, the learned counsel has further represented that the contents of the present petition would also be looked into and appropriate action for demolition of unauthorized construction, if any, would be taken by the Corporation following due process of law.

4.

The statement of the learned standing counsel is placed on record. 5.

The writ petition is accordingly disposed of. CHIEF JUSTICE JAYANT NATH, J MAY 18, 2016/pmc
